 What is O & P?Prosthetists provide patients with artificial limbs (prostheses) that are prescribed by a physician after amputation. A prosthesis can replace an amputated finger, hand, arm, foot, leg, etc. The goal of the prosthetist is to provide the patient with increased functional abilities, such as the ability to grasp or walk. Orthotists provide patients with braces (orthoses) that increase the stability of the spine or an existing extremity after its compromise due to fracture or disease. The goal of the orthotist is to provide the patient with protection, support and, ultimately, increased function.
